Reply #2 Top
You must have a ship in orbit of a planet to stop transports and spore ships.

Tip; I recomend leaving 1 planet ungarrisoned in a strategically convinient location where you can easily pick off approaching spore ships and other transports. They will be attracted to the ungarrisoned planet.

tip; you can build tiny hulled ships with no engines or even no weapon to garrison planets. The idea being that they will be much quicker to build, also typically speaking, more powerful ships in garrison of a planet would just get killed anyway, so whats the difference between watching a ship with weapons and a defensless ship blow up? none at all!

Try using spore ships as offensive weapons, not as conquest ones. The goal is to kill the enemy population, toxify their planets (if they don't have extreme colonization that alone can screw them) and carry out terror attacks using high speed ships against their high-value planets. Their fringe worlds, I'll use traditional invasion to get it on its feet right away. . . unless they don't have toxic reductors, in which case I'll spore it anyway and drop off some crew >XD. In other words, the goal isn't so much to capture the planet as it is to sow chaos and discord in their ranks.
